Introduction

“Techno-Ocean conference and exhibition” series have been biennially held in Kobe since 1986. Techno-Ocean is the only comprehensive international convention related to the oceans and has enjoyed the continuous support and cooperation of industry, academia and government. Based on the Techno-Ocean series, OTO04 and OTO08 were successfully organized in Kobe Japan.
